header#canvas {
    margin-top: 8vh;
    width: 65vw;
    height: 120vw;
    margin-left: auto;
    margin-right: auto;
    position: static;
}

h1 {
    text-align: center;
    font-size: 2vw;
    text-decoration: none;
    color: black;
}
.red {
    width: 25%;
    height: 40%;
    background-color: #ff1b76;
    float: left;
}
.red_md {
    width: 60%;
    height: 70%;
    float: left;
    margin: 30% 25% 25% 19%;
    background-color: red;
}

.yellow_sm {
    background-color: #fffc00;
    width: 20%;
    height: 97%;
    margin-left: 4%;
    margin-right: 0%;
    margin-bottom: 5%;
    margin-top: 5%;
    float: left;
}

.yellow {
    width: 50%;
    height: 20%;
    background-color: #fffc00;
    float: left;
}
.black_md {
    width: 60%;
    height: 70%;
    float: left;
    margin: 7% auto auto 19%;
    background-color: black;
}
.blue_sm {
    background-color: #0d0483;
    width: 21%;
    height: 93%;
    margin-left: 3%;
    margin-right: 0%;
    margin-bottom: 5%;
    margin-top: 3%;
    float: left;
}
.blue {
    width: 25%;
    height: 20%;
    background-color: #1b20ff;
    float: left;
}
.pink_md {
    width: 60%;
    height: 70%;
    float: left;
    margin: 15% auto auto 19%;
    background-color: #ff1b76;
}
.white_sm {
    background-color: white;
    width: 20%;
    height: 95%;
    margin-left: 4%;
    margin-right: 0%;
    margin-bottom: 5%;
    margin-top: 3%;
    float: left;
}
.orange {
    width: 40%;
    height: 20%;
    background-color: #ffb11b;
    float: left;
    margin-right:0px;
}
.green_md {
    width: 60%;
    height: 70%;
    float: left;
    margin: 10% auto auto 19%;
    background-color: #079500;
}
.yellow_sm2 {
    background-color: #fffc00;
    width: 20%;
    height: 94%;
    margin-left: 4%;
    margin-right: 0%;
    margin-bottom: 5%;
    margin-top: 3%;
    float: left;
}
.dark_grey {
    width: 35%;
    height: 40%;
    background-color: #3c3c3c;
    float: right;
}
.yellow_md {
    width: 60%;
    height: 70%;
    float: left;
    margin: 20% auto auto 19%;
    background-color: #fffc00;
}
.pink_sm {
    background-color: #ff1b76;
    width: 20%;
    height: 97%;
    margin-left: 4%;
    margin-right: 0%;
    margin-bottom: 5%;
    margin-top: 3%;
    float: left;
}

.grey {
    width: 65%;
    height: 20%;
    background-color: #cecece;
    float: left;
}
.blue_md {
    width: 60%;
    height: 70%;
    float: left;
    margin: 10% auto auto 19%;
    background-color: #1b20ff;
}
.orange_sm {
    background-color: #ffb11b;
    width: 20%;
    height: 90%;
    margin-left: 4%;
    margin-right: 0%;
    margin-bottom: 5%;
    margin-top: 4%;
    float: left;
}

.orange_sm:hover {
    background-color: white;
}

.pink_sm:hover {
    background-color: green;
}

.yellow_sm2:hover {
    background-color: hotpink;
}
.white_sm:hover {
    background-color: black;
}

.blue_sm:hover {
    background-color: grey;
}

.yellow_sm:hover {
    background-color: blue;
}

.red:hover {
    background-color: green;
}

.blue:hover {
    background-color: hotpink;
}

.yellow:hover {
    background-color: lightgrey;
}

.orange:hover { 
    background-color: red;
}

.dark_grey:hover {
    background-color: white;
}

.grey:hover {
    background-color: black;
}

.red_md:hover {
    background-color: white;
}

.black_md:hover {
    background-color: green;
}

.pink_md:hover {
    background-color: yellow;
}

.green_md:hover {
    background-color: purple;
}

.blue_md:hover {
    background-color: grey;
}

.yellow_md:hover {
    background-color: orange;
}
